Activation of p21(CIP1/WAF1) in mammary epithelium accelerates mammary tumorigenesis and promotes lung metastasis
► Akt-activated p21 was primarily expressed in cytoplasm of cells in transgenic mice. ► Akt-activated p21 accelerated tumor onset in MMTV/neu mice. ► Akt-activated p21 promoted lung metastasis in MMTV/neu mice. ► In vivo evidence that cytoplasmic p21 functions as an oncogene.
